Market Maker Liquidity Crisis May Explain Recent Crypto Downturn, Says BitMine’s Tom Lee

-

BitMine’s Tom Lee has proposed that the cryptocurrency market’s recent downturn could stem from a liquidity crisis among market makers, potentially triggered by October’s significant market correction. According to Lee, these key market participants may have sustained substantial losses during the previous decline, limiting their ability to provide sufficient liquidity and market depth. This constrained liquidity environment could be contributing to the current market volatility and price pressures observed across digital assets. Lee’s analysis suggests that when market makers face capital constraints, their reduced participation can create wider bid-ask spreads and decreased trading volumes, potentially exacerbating market movements. The cryptocurrency ecosystem relies heavily on efficient market making to maintain stable trading conditions, and any disruption to this function can have cascading effects throughout the market. While market conditions remain challenging, Lee’s perspective offers insight into potential structural factors behind recent price action beyond typical market sentiment or macroeconomic influences. The situation highlights the interconnected nature of cryptocurrency market participants and the importance of robust liquidity provision mechanisms in maintaining market stability during periods of stress.
